On Saturday morning, one person was killed and another injured after their vehicle veered off the highway and hit a building in Oceanside. The incident took place around 9:50 am near the College Boulevard exit, according to FOX 5 San Diego. The vehicle went through a homeless encampment on the side of the highway, but there were no reported injuries. Aerial footage appeared to show pieces of the vehicle in an ampm convenience store parking lot.  

One of the vehicle’s two occupants was confirmed dead, while the other suffered serious injuries and was taken to the hospital. San Diego County HazMat was called to monitor for hazardous materials since the crash site was near a gas station, but no immediate threat was found.
